2012 NFL Free Agency: Ravens to Work out Trio of Quarterbacks

The Baltimore Ravens remain intent on signing quarterback Joe Flacco to a long-term extension, but GM Ozzie Newsome apparently has an eye on the rest of the quarterback market too.

The team will try out a trio of veteran backups, including a name particularly familiar to Baltimore fans: Kyle Boller. Beyond Boller, both Dennis Dixon and Curtis Painter will get a look, and each could potentially provide Tyrod Taylor with competition for the top reserve job behind Flacco.

Boller was picked in the first round of the 2004 NFL draft by Baltimore and infamously flamed out during his six seasons with the team. He has since spent time with both St. Louis and Oakland, but has failed to establish himself as anything more than an average backup. While arm strength has never been an issue for Boller, turnovers have, as he has thrown 54 career interceptions in just 1,519 career attempts.

Dixon was a fifth-round pick of the Steelers in the 2008 draft whose stock was hurt by a senior year ACL tear while at Oregon. He's been with Pittsburgh for the entirety of his four-year career and started a single game in place of Ben Roethlisberger and Charlie Batch, each of whom was injured at the time.

Painter, meanwhile, is probably best known as the guy that Indianapolis promoted to be a capable backup to Peyton Manning, but who subsequently found himself on the bench for the first game that Manning ever missed. He eventually got his shot at the starting gig once the Kerry Collins experiment failed, but Painter did little to suggest he is anywhere close to a starting quarterback.  

In 2011, his busiest season on the field, Painter completed less than 55 percent of his passes and finished with a QB rating of 66.6.

Based on the credentials of these three, is anyone really concerned about Taylor's hold on the back-up spot in Baltimore?
